Expand description
UCAN-lite parse / verify errors.
Parse-stage errors (Phase B.1) all map to the wire-level
ERR_UCAN_INVALID = 1010 constant in atd-protocol. Verify-stage
errors (Phase B.2) split across ERR_UCAN_INVALID (structural /
signature), ERR_UCAN_EXPIRED (1011), ERR_DELEGATION_TOO_DEEP
(1012), ERR_AUDIENCE_MISMATCH (1013).
Spec: docs/archive/superpowers/specs/2026-05-11-sp-capability-v2-design.md §4.1 + §5.4
Enums§
- Ucan
Parse Error - Errors returned by
crate::ucan::parse_jwt. - Ucan
Verify Error - Errors returned by
crate::ucan::verify_jwt/verify_tokens.
Functions§
- wire_
code - Wire-code mapping per
UcanVerifyErrorvariant.